Description

We are joined by Rugby World and Planet Rugby's Sam Larner to occasionally address England's turgid win over Argentina. Instead of dissecting possibly the dullest game of the World Cup, we discuss missed goal kicks, 2019 reserve Russian flyhalf Ramil Gaysin and discover how many times Sam has seen the film Friends With Benefits, starring Justin Timberlake.A huge thanks to Sam (@SamLStandsUp on Twitter) for joining us, and to Tom Rosenthal for our theme music. 1987. The very first Rugby World Cup. Before fly-halves had discovered kicking for a purpose. Before forwards discovered lifting in line-outs. Before fullbacks discovered catching. A try is worth four points, for Christ's sake. Join the idiot behind rugby's most popular YouTube channel and a nerdy rugby writer for a detailed and affectionate look back at each Rugby World Cup, celebrating and dissecting an evolving sport, match-by-match...
